Nestlé/Gerber: Stop using genetically modified ingredients in baby food in No. America & Worldwide

  • by: GMO Free USA
  • recipient: Paul Grimwood, CEO, NESTLÉ USA

Nestlé International, parent company of Nestlé USA and Gerber Baby Foods, recently announced that they will stop sourcing genetically modified ingredients (GMOs) for the baby food products they manufacture and sell in South Africa. Nestlé does not use GMOs in Europe or other countries that require the labeling of GMOs. Gerber Baby Foods sold in the USA/North America contain genetically modified ingredients such as GMO corn & soy, which are being increasingly linked to health problems. GMO Bt corn is an EPA registered pesticide. If found on the shelf at Home Depot, the corn would be required to bear a label with the EPA Pesticide Registration Number. Every cell of the corn manufactures Bt toxins which kill insects when they bite into it. Bt toxins have been found to cause cell membrane death in human beings (1) as well as other alarming health effects (2). GMO soy has been linked to infertility (3). GMOs are sprayed with the herbicide RoundUp, which is systemically absorbed and has been found to be genotoxic, neurotoxic, carcinogenic and an endocrine disruptor (4) (5). RoundUp has also been linked to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S) (6). American babies & babies worldwide deserve the same safe, GMO free foods that Nestlé sells in other countries.
